Output 326e5970628bf1ce51a4b0be168ccc33f9326b523a197cea220ced665515a3ee:6

value
1010215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34adee050ddd0d7aabfc0e2cb34426304fff66f0 OP_EQUALVERIFY OP_CHECKSIG
address
15oYVpyL41zyyh1AW9HaASDxjUcQKSKi75
transaction
326e5970628bf1ce51a4b0be168ccc33f9326b523a197cea220ced665515a3ee
spent
true